I WANT TO PUT IN A D44 FRONT....6LUG...
I DONT WANT TO OUTBOARD THE FRONT SPRINGS..
IF I CUT THE LONG SIDE ON A 69" 44 TO MAKE THE CAST PERCH SIT ON THE SPRING WHAT WOULD I END UP WITH FOR WIDTH...
MY SPRING C TO C IS LIKE 27"....

For my D-44 front I cut the long side of a Chevy housing 4". That made the spring perches line up almost perfect and the long side shaft out of a mid-80's Wagoneer fits like it was made to go there. I think my overall width is like 65" with the 8-lug outers <IMG SRC="smilies/grinpimp.gif" border="0">

Ryan,
A Chevy D44 has the spring perches at 31.5" and your Cruiser has them around 27" so you need to cut about 4.5" off the long side.
8 lug 44s are 69"
6 lug 44s are 67"
Looks like you will have a 62.5" front end if you only cut down the long side. If you want a narrower axle, then you can cut down the short side as well.
